Which workers risk exposure to hydrogen sulfide?

If inhaled in high enough concentrations for too long, hydrogen sulfide, sometimes called H2S gas, can be deadly. Although industries have exposure limits put in place by the Occupational Safety and Health Administration (OSHA), it is up to each individual employer to maintain the monitoring equipment and enforce proper safety protocols. Safety hazards in the manufacturing industry

While safety in the manufacturing industry has improved over the years, safety hazards are still a concern. Humans remain at the center of today’s manufacturing processes and are at risk when handling materials and manipulating machinery.
